3.1 million more Istanbul residents will have access to the rail system network
Minister of Transport and Infrastructure Abdulkadir Uraloğlu met with the workers at the construction site of the Halkalı-Ispartakule Railway Line at the iftar program. Minister Uraloğlu, who made a statement here, noted that the Halkalı-Kapıkule High Speed Train Line consists of 3 stages: the 153 km Kapıkule-Çerkezköy stage, the 67 km Çerkezköy-Ispartakule stage and the 8.4 km Ispartakule-Halkalı stage. Minister Uraloğlu continued his words as follows: “With the completion of all stages, we plan to increase the current line capacity by 4 times, reduce the passenger travel time from 4 hours to 1 hour 30 minutes, and the freight transportation time from 8.5 hours to 3.5 hours. When our line is completed, it will have the capacity to carry 2.7 million passengers and 33.5 million tons of cargo annually.”

‘HALKALI – ISPARTAKULE STAGE IS BEING CONSTRUCTED WITH A LENGTH OF 8.4 KILOMETERS’
Uraloğlu noted that they carried out the infrastructure, superstructure, electrification, signaling and telecommunication manufacturing of the entire 8.4 km long new high-speed train line, including a 6.4 km double-tube TBM tunnel in the Halkalı-Ispartakule section, 2 634-meter cut-and-cover tunnels and a 1.38 km open line.

‘THE AMOUNT OF COMPLETED EXCAVATION HAS REACHED 98 PERCENT’
Reminding that they completed the work on the TBM-2 Tunnel in February last year and held the ceremony of seeing the light, Uraloğlu gave the following information about the latest status of the project: “To summarize the latest status of our project; we have completed the TBM excavations in the Line-1 and Line-2 tunnels. Excavation continues in the TBM exit portal structure. The amount of excavation completed is around 98%. We have completed the production of soil nails and 1751 plastic piles in the exit portal, right and left slope areas. We have completed the Open-Cover foundation concrete manufacturing of the Ispartakule section. We have completed the permanent coating manufacturing of the NATM connection tunnels. We are continuing the preparation works for the factory acceptance tests of the system. We are continuing the documentation works on the Electromechanical Systems and we hope to complete the construction works on the Halkalı-Ispartakule Line by the end of the year. “Hopefully, we plan to open this section within the next year. When our work is completed, we will integrate Istanbul to Çerkezköy district and then to Kapıkule Line, with a 67 km line that will continue from Ispartakule, providing passenger and freight services from the existing Halkalı Station.”

‘OUR LINE WILL WORK LIKE A SUMMARY LINE AFTER HALKALI’
Touching on another important aspect of the Halkalı-Ispartakule High Speed Train Line, Minister Uraloğlu said, “Our line in question constitutes an important part of our national railway network, and as a natural extension of Marmaray, it will connect the western side of Istanbul more strongly to the rail system network; it will also work as a suburban line after Halkalı. Thanks to the tunnels we opened, our citizens in Ispartakule and Esenyurt and Bahçeşehir in its hinterland will be able to connect to Istanbul’s rail system network.” “Thus, our 3.1 million citizens in this region, who want to reach the metropolis especially during the commute to and from work, will be able to reach almost every part of Istanbul from all stations up to Gebze via Marmaray.” he said.
‘GAYRETTEPE- ISTANBUL AIRPORT RING WILL LAST 57 MINUTES’
Stating that Istanbul residents who are stuck in traffic during the morning and evening rush hours will travel with a comfortable, fast and safe rail system, Uraloğlu said, “Again, with the completion of the Halkalı-Arnavutköy section in the next one or two months, our passengers traveling between Gayrettepe-Istanbul Airport ring and Halkalı and Gayrettepe Stations will be able to complete their journey in 57 minutes. Istanbul’s rail system network will be further integrated.” he said.
‘WE OPENED 162 KILOMETERS OF RAIL SYSTEM LINE ACROSS ISTANBUL’
Stating that the way to permanently relieve Istanbul’s traffic is a strong rail system network, Minister Uraloğlu said, “In this direction, as the Ministry of Transport and Infrastructure, we are implementing original and exemplary projects one by one. To date, we have put 162 kilometers of rail system line into service throughout Istanbul. But there is no stopping for us. Currently, the Halkalı-Arnavutköy section of the Halkalı-Istanbul Airport line in Istanbul and the Altunizade-Çamlıca Mosque-Bosna Boulevard “Our construction works are continuing on lines with a total length of 22 kilometers, including the metro. In addition, our Ministry has undertaken a new project that will extend our Altunizade-Çamlıca Mosque-Bosna Boulevard Metro Line to Ümraniye Sports Village. We have completed the site delivery and started working there. With this project, we will bring a new 5-kilometer line to Istanbul. Thus, the length of the line under construction will reach 27 kilometers, and the total length of the line we have built throughout Istanbul will reach 189 kilometers.” shared his knowledge.
‘WE ARE ON THE VERGE OF A NEW HISTORICAL STEP’
Stating that they are on the verge of a new historical step with the Northern Ring Railway Project, Minister Uraloğlu continued his words as follows: He noted that this strategic line, which will pass through the Yavuz Sultan Selim Bridge, will start from Gebze and continue via Sabiha Gökçen Airport, the bridge, Istanbul Airport and Çatalca. Uraloğlu said that the total 125-kilometer line will be financed by 6 prestigious financial institutions, including the Asian Infrastructure Investment Bank, the Asian Development Bank, the Islamic Development Bank, the OPEC International Development Fund and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development, under the leadership of the World Bank. Uraloğlu stated that with the completion of the line, they will reach the capacity to carry 33 million passengers and 30 million tons of cargo annually.

Syrians under temporary protection decreased
The number of Syrians under temporary protection in Türkiye, which was 3 million 737 thousand 369 in 2021, decreased by 38.5 percent to 2 million 296 thousand 568. Safe zones provided across the border within the scope of the policies implemented accelerated returns. Minister of Internal Affairs Mustafa Çiftçi said, “In line with the instructions and strong will of our esteemed President, we are taking steps carefully and determinedly that will contribute to our Syrian brothers living in peace and security on their own land. We support the ongoing efforts for revival, reconstruction and normalization of life. This allows the voluntary repatriation process to proceed on a healthier basis. In the coordination of our police and gendarmerie units, our work to update the records and carry out the process in an orderly manner is carried out meticulously. Our main goal is to ensure that this process is voluntary, “It is to be completed in a safe, orderly and human dignity-centered manner,” he said. Of the population under temporary protection, 1 million 183 thousand 799 were men and 1 million 112 thousand 769 were women. When looking at age groups, it was determined that the largest segment consisted of adults between the ages of 18-64, with 1 million 169 thousand 694 people. When we look at the distribution of Syrians under temporary protection by province, Istanbul is the city with the highest density of 405 thousand 16 people. Gaziantep and Şanlıurfa followed Istanbul, respectively. The province with the lowest number of registered people was Hakkari with 8 people.

He asked for leave and did not come to work – Last Minute News
The investigation initiated by the Izmir Chief Public Prosecutor’s Office after it was revealed that Aslıhan Aksoy, the girlfriend of CHP’s Uşak Mayor Özkan Yalım, was working as an ATM in Bornova Municipality, continues. The prosecutor’s office objected to the release of Bornova Mayor Ömer Eşki, Yalım’s beloved Aslıhan Aksoy, Bornova Municipality Personnel Inc. General Directorate Human Resources Manager Pervil Koç, and Bornova Municipality Press and Public Relations Deputy Director İlyas Aydınalp, who were detained on charges of “qualified fraud and forgery of official documents to the detriment of public institutions and organizations”. While the court rejected the prosecutor’s request, it imposed a travel ban on the suspects. On the other hand, it was determined that there were 8 more ATM employees in Bornova Municipality.

BANKAMATIC CONFESSION
SABAH reached the statements of the suspects. In her statement, Aslıhan Aksoy, who admitted that she was an ATM employee, said, “I got a job thanks to Özkan Yalım. I never went to work. Yalım said, ‘Don’t answer the phone, nothing will happen.’ My only crime was believing and trusting Özkan Yalım.

I was receiving psychological treatment. “I was not well,” he said. Mayor Eşki admitted in his statement that he hired Aslıhan Aksoy upon Özkan Yalım’s request. He admitted that Aksoy had received permission from her manager and then did not come to work. Deputy Press and Public Relations Manager İlyas Aydınalp said, “My staff said that he started working at the call center. Normally he did not have the right to leave, so he asked for permission to move. I had the salaries calculated for 5 months and 10 days. “I took out a loan and deposited 521 thousand 309 liras into the municipality’s account,” he said.
